The football spotlight will beam on Abeokuta as the maiden edition of the ASM Scouting Programme kicks off from November 18 to 20, 2025, at the MKO Abiola Sports Complex, Ogun State.
The three-day event promises to be an exciting platform for young, talented footballers across Nigeria to showcase their abilities before top scouts and technical experts. The programme is designed to identify and nurture promising players for future professional opportunities both locally and abroad.

According to the organisers, the scouting programme will begin with Combine fixtures featuring pre-scouted players drawn from clubs across the country, including:
Abray Sports Football Club (Ilorin), Vido 99 FC, Skyrockers Football Academy, FIMA FC (Ijebu Ode), Lasegski Academy (Abeokuta), 21 Twelve Football Club, Supreme Kings FC (Asia), Ladegbuwa FC, LUBA Football Club, Tomorrow Stars Sports Academy, and Ijebu United Football Club.

All teams are expected to arrive at the stadium one hour before kickoff each day to ensure smooth coordination and adherence to schedule.
Speaking ahead of the event, one of the programmes on ground Facilitator/ coordinator, Mr, Richard Opanuga stated that the ASM Scouting Programme aims to “provide a fair, competitive, and professional environment for young footballers to be assessed by credible scouts and coaches.”
With participation from top grassroots club’s such as Box2Box FC, 36 Lions,SGFC Athletics, and Magic Stars, the ASM Scouting Programme is set to raise the bar for youth football development in Nigeria.
The organisers expressed confidence that the initiative will serve as a launchpad for several hidden talents, while also contributing to the growth of football in Ogun State and the country at large.
